91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

having sql語句的性能優化

sql
小樊
85
2024-06-26 00:49:47
欄目: 云計算

SQL語句的性能優化是非常重要的,可以提高查詢效率和減少系統資源的消耗。以下是一些常見的SQL語句性能優化方法:

  1. 使用索引:為經常用于查詢的列添加索引,可以加快查詢速度。但要注意不要過度使用索引,因為索引也會增加寫入操作的開銷。

  2. 避免使用通配符查詢:避免在查詢條件中使用通配符(如%),因為這樣會導致全表掃描,影響查詢效率。

  3. 使用合適的數據類型:選擇合適的數據類型可以減少存儲空間和提高查詢效率。例如,使用整型而不是字符型存儲數字數據。

  4. 避免使用子查詢:盡量避免在查詢中使用子查詢,可以將子查詢改寫為連接查詢或者臨時表的方式。

  5. 使用合適的JOIN操作:選擇合適的JOIN操作可以減少查詢的數據量,提高查詢效率。根據表的大小和索引情況,選擇合適的JOIN操作(如INNER JOIN、OUTER JOIN等)。

  6. 避免使用SELECT *:盡量避免使用SELECT *查詢所有列,只查詢需要的列可以減少數據傳輸和查詢時間。

  7. 分批處理大數據量:當查詢大數據量時,可以考慮分批處理數據,減少內存消耗和提高查詢效率。

  8. 使用存儲過程或視圖:使用存儲過程或視圖可以減少重復性代碼,提高查詢效率。

總的來說,SQL語句的性能優化是一個綜合性的問題,需要根據具體情況進行優化。通過合理設計表結構、使用索引、優化查詢語句等方法,可以提高SQL查詢的性能。

0
张家口市| 沙田区| 贡山| 新闻| 新源县| 佛学| 乌海市| 陆丰市| 同心县| 安远县| 阿拉善盟| 锦屏县| 和平县| 柯坪县| 庐江县| 平凉市| 兴隆县| 方城县| 古蔺县| 永靖县| 湟中县| 西城区| 招远市| 宁乡县| 广饶县| 永泰县| 东辽县| 平乡县| 额敏县| 景洪市| 象州县| 浙江省| 科技| 阜康市| 襄城县| 常州市| 同江市| 滦南县| 南阳市| 印江| 泗阳县|